원격 피부과 세계 시장 규모는 2024년 14억 6,000만 달러, 2030년에는 20억 1,000만 달러에 달할 것으로 예상되며, 예측 기간 동안 연평균 성장률(CAGR)은 5.66%를 보일 것으로 예측됩니다. 이 시장은 원격 의료 서비스에 대한 수요 증가와 전 세계적으로 피부 질환의 유병률 증가로 인해 성장이 가속화되고 있습니다. 통신 기술을 통해 피부과 질환을 진단하고 치료하는 원격 피부과는 환자의 치료 접근 방식과 피부과 서비스 제공 방식을 재정의하고 있습니다.

Global Teledermatology market was valued at USD 1.46 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 2.01 billion by 2030,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.66% during the forecast period. The market is experiencing accelerated growth due to the increasing demand for remote healthcare services and the rising global incidence of skin conditions. Teledermatology-the practice of diagnosing and treating dermatological issues through telecommunications technology-is redefining how patients access care and how dermatology services are delivered.

Key Market Drivers
Healthcare Industry Expansion
The continued growth of the healthcare industry is a primary driver of teledermatology market expansion. With a global push for accessible, cost-effective, and efficient care, teledermatology has emerged as a viable solution. As of 2022, approximately 38% of countries had implemented teledermatology programs within their national healthcare frameworks.
This market's momentum is largely fueled by the increasing prevalence of skin disorders such as acne, eczema, and skin cancer. Acne alone affects an estimated 9.4% of the global population, ranking it as the eighth most prevalent condition worldwide. It is particularly common among adolescents, with boys more frequently experiencing severe cases.
As the global population continues to grow and age, the demand for timely dermatological services is intensifying. Teledermatology addresses this demand by enabling patients to receive care without the need for in-person consultations, thereby easing the burden on healthcare systems while improving access-particularly in rural and underserved communities.
Key Market Challenges
Regulatory and Legal Complexities
Regulatory and legal challenges remain significant barriers to the widespread adoption of teledermatology. As the delivery of dermatological care via digital platforms becomes more prevalent, the sector must navigate a complex and often fragmented regulatory landscape that varies significantly across jurisdictions.
Key issues include compliance with data protection laws, licensure constraints, and reimbursement policies. One of the most pressing concerns is ensuring data privacy and cybersecurity. Teledermatology relies on the transmission of sensitive patient data, such as medical records and diagnostic images, which must be protected against breaches and unauthorized access.
Healthcare organizations must comply with stringent data protection regulations, such as the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) in the United States and the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in the European Union. These frameworks mandate robust encryption, secure data storage, and stringent privacy protocols. Non-compliance can result in substantial penalties and reputational damage, discouraging some providers from fully adopting teledermatology solutions.
Key Market Trends
Rising Adoption of Telemedicine
The growing adoption of telemedicine is a key trend propelling the teledermatology market. As telemedicine reshapes the global healthcare delivery model, its application in dermatology is improving care quality, efficiency, and accessibility.
Technological advancements and shifting patient expectations have led to a surge in demand for remote consultations. This trend is particularly impactful in dermatology, where visual assessments can often be conducted effectively via digital platforms.
One notable example is iDoc24, a dermatology platform operational in over 160 countries and available in seven languages. The service has handled over 7,000 skin-related queries, with 70% of cases determined to be benign and treatable at home. The remaining 30% were recommended for further evaluation.
Teledermatology reduces geographic barriers and allows patients to receive timely care without visiting a clinic. This model enhances scalability and efficiency, meeting the rising demand for dermatological services, especially in regions with limited access to specialists.
